unlikely retail spaces lease west of 110 freeway
Two new commercial tenants have appeared virtually overnight on a stretch of 7th Street in City West experiencing a continuous string of improvements lately. Neither of these businesses are anything to get too excited about, but both are noteworthy due to the long-standing vacancies of the spaces each now occupies.
At the foot of the Commodore Apartments, Sunny Shoe Repair has erected very vivid signage to announce the upcoming retailer, which has yet to begin construction on its interior space.
Half-way down the next block across Lucas Avenue, V.I.P. Acupuncture established a mini practice inside the once-barren confines of the Hotel DeVille. The Korean-owned business, which opened its doors yesterday, also offers acupressure massages and is open daily from 10:00am to 10:00pm.
